SEACEN-IRTI/IDB Workshop on Building A Sustainable Islamic Banking System
 
Event Code : BS10   Date : 03.10.2010 - 08.10.2010
Venue : Brunei Darussalam   Co-ordinator : Mr. Bernard Premraj
Host : Ministry of Finance, Brunei Darussalam        
 
 

Objectives: The key learning objective of this Workshop is to enable the participants to identify and evaluate critical regulatory and supervisory components to develop a sustainable Islamic banking system.  In achieving this, the participants will learn to: (i) discuss the legal, regulatory and regulatory framework for Islamic banking; (ii) analyse the challenges to supervisory and regulatory bodies in developing Islamic banking system.

Resource Persons: The resource persons will be drawn from various international Islamic banks, Islamic Financial Services Board, Islamic scholars and regulators.

Target Group: This Workshop is designed for middle level staff and supervisors of central banks or monetary authorities responsible for supervising and regulating Islamic banking.
